St Thomas’ Church, Stockton Heath
Church
Photo: Peter I. Vardy, Public domain.
St Thomas' Church is in Stockton Heath, to the south of Warrington, Cheshire, England. The church is recorded in the National Heritage List for England as a designated Grade II listed building, and is an active Anglican parish church in the diocese of Chester, the archdeaconry of Chester and the deanery of Great Budworth. St Thomas’ Church, Stockton Heath is situated 2,700 feet north of Red Lane Allotments.

Stockton Heath
Suburb
Photo: Clockworkplum,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Stockton Heath is a civil parish and suburb of Warrington, in the Borough of Warrington, Cheshire, England. It is located to the north of the Bridgewater Canal and to the south of the Manchester Ship Canal, which divides Stockton Heath from Latchford and north Warrington.

Wilderspool
Quarter
Wilderspool is a district of Warrington, Cheshire, England, near the town centre. It consists of Wilderspool Causeway and the streets coming off it, the limits being the Manchester Ship Canal into Stockton Heath, Bridgefoot, and Centre Park.
